Adjust movie-recording options.


Swipe left on the LCD monitor, and then tap B (MOVIE SETTING) on the secondary LCD monitor.


FEXPOSURE MODE

Set the shooting mode for movies.

SLOW-MOTION MOVIE

Set the shooting speed for slow-motion movies.

Options
120% SLOW 150% SLOW 200% SLOW OFF

BIT RATE

Set the bit rate for movies.

Options
10Mbps 20Mbps 50Mbps

FILE FORMAT

Choose the file type.

Options
MP4 MOV

FSELF-TIMER

Choose the delay between the shutter button being pressed all the way down and the start of recording.

  • The display shows the number of seconds remaining before recording begins.
  • To stop the timer before recording begins, press PLAY.

Options
3 SEC 5 SEC 10 SEC OFF

Select ON for CONTINUE to maintain the self-timer settings even when the power is turned off.

Swipe up on the LCD monitor in the shooting display to check whether the self-timer is in use on the shooting settings list screen (aDisplaying a List of Shooting Settings).

FREC FRAME INDICATOR

If ON is selected, the borders of the display will turn red during movie recording.

Options
ON OFF

The borders are displayed in green during slow-motion movie recording.

TALLY LIGHT

Change the settings for whether the indicator lamp blinks or remains steady during movie recording.

Option Description
CONTINUOUS The indicator lamp lights during movie recording.
FLASHING The indicator lamp blinks during movie recording.
OFF The indicator lamp remain off during movie recording.
